As the Manager of Task Order Management and Pricing, you serve as the senior business leader responsible for cross divisional thrusts to develop the contractual authority necessary to place efforts on contract. These efforts include not only NASA, but other government agencies and commercial sponsors through the NASA / Caltech Prime and the Caltech Contracting Mechanism (CCM). In this role you will manage Task Order Management (2531) and Pricing (2532), while closely coordinating with the Contracts Management, Policy & Compliance Section on prime contract matters. This role requires a strong understanding of the Caltech / NASA Prime contract as it relates to direct NASA work and reimbursable Inter-Agency Agreements (IAA) and Space Act Agreement (SAA) efforts as well as the CCM process. You will shape contracting strategies, strengthen institutional processes, and cultivate a strong partnership relationship with the NASA Office of JPL Management and Oversight (NOJMO) and NASA directorates. Core Responsibilities Strategic Leadership and Institutional Alignment - Coordinate with the Contracts Management, Policy & Compliance Section to resolve, reconcile, and address contractual and pricing issues. - Partner closely with NOJMO, the NASA Enterprise Pricing Office and the cognizant NASA directorates to drive strategies for ensuring uninterrupted flow of work to the lab. - Act as a thought partner to PBMD leadership, contributing insights that influence as they pertain to contractual matters and how to leverage solutions from possible changes in contractual and pricing policies. - Foster a collaborative environment that supports integrated cross-divisional business operations and unified programmatic stewardship. - Work with FFRDC Communities of Practice to address and get ahead of common issues. - Forge and sustain strong, influential partnerships with stakeholders and customers to drive alignment, strengthen organizational positioning, and advance strategic objectives. - Seek efficiencies and streamline approaches to accelerate the organization's ability to bring in work. Executive Advisory & Performance Insight - Provide the CFO/Director For Financial & Business Operations and PBMD with independent insight into contractual and pricing matters. - Identify, assess, and communicate risks, issues, and concerns with clarity, objectivity, and actionable context. - Deliver high‑quality assessments and recommendations to the Director For and Managers to support informed decision making. Workforce Leadership & Talent Development - Attract, develop, and retain a diverse, highly qualified workforce of contract management and pricing professionals. - Provide coaching, mentorship, and professional development for direct reports and emerging talent.
